Overview
Our database contains 30 NHTSA owner-reported complaints for the 1985 Ford Tempo, most frequently naming the electrical, engine and steering categories. 4 safety recalls have been issued covering this model year; 7 NHTSA investigations name it; and 21 manufacturer communications are on file.
Complaints are reports submitted by owners and drivers to NHTSA. They are not verified and do not establish that a defect exists.

Manufacturers file copies of the bulletins they send to dealers with NHTSA. These often describe diagnostic or repair procedures for a known condition. They are not recalls: repairs described in a bulletin are usually only free if the vehicle is still under warranty or the manufacturer has extended coverage.
